Hodnocení:
Kniha je obecně dobře hodnocena jako stručný a efektivní úvod do Node.js s jasnými vysvětleními a praktickými příklady. Má však výrazné nedostatky, včetně nedostatku aktualizací týkajících se kompatibility kódu a zaměření na systém Linux, což může být pro uživatele systému Windows náročné.
Klady:⬤ Stručný a výstižný styl psaní.
⬤ Přehledná struktura s jasnými vysvětleními a praktickými příklady.
⬤ Dobrý zdroj informací pro ty, kteří mají předchozí zkušenosti s programováním a chtějí se rychle naučit Node.js.
⬤ Pokrývá řadu témat včetně smyček událostí, rozhraní RESTful API a práce se soubory.
⬤ Příjemné a poutavé pro čtenáře, kteří jsou ochotni ladit a zkoumat.
⬤ Zastaralý obsah s příklady kódu, které nemusí fungovat s novějšími verzemi Node.js a závislostmi.
⬤ Nevhodné pro úplné začátečníky v JavaScriptu, protože se doporučují předchozí znalosti.
⬤ Příklady specifické pro Linux mohou představovat problém pro uživatele systému Windows a vyžadovat řešení.
⬤ Některá témata, jako je ladění a osvědčené postupy, nejsou dostatečně prozkoumána.
(na základě 87 hodnocení čtenářů)
Node.Js the Right Way: Practical, Server-Side JavaScript That Scales
Dostaňte se do čela programování v jazyce JavaScript na straně serveru psaním kompaktních, robustních, rychlých a síťových aplikací Node, které se škálují. Jste připraveni přenést JavaScript za hranice prohlížeče, prozkoumat funkce dynamických jazyků a využít programování založené na událostech? Prozkoumejte zábavný, rostoucí repozitář modulů Node poskytovaný službou npm. Pracujte s mnoha protokoly, webovými službami RESTful s vyváženou zátěží, službami Express, 0MQ, Redis, CouchDB a dalšími. Vyvíjejte rychle aplikace Node na produkční úrovni.
JavaScript je páteří moderního webu a pohání uživatelské rozhraní téměř každé webové aplikace. Node. js je JavaScript pro server. Tato kniha vám ukáže, jak vyvíjet malé, rychlé, nenáročné, užitečné a síťové aplikace. Budete psát asynchronní, neblokující kód pomocí stylu a vzorů Node. Budete klastrovat a vyvažovat zátěž svých služeb pomocí základních funkcí Node a nástrojů třetích stran. Budete pracovat s mnoha protokoly, vytvářet webové služby RESTful, klienty a servery se sokety TCP a další.
Tato krátká kniha obsahuje pořádnou dávku znalostí o Node. js. Otestujete si funkčnost a výkonnost svého kódu při zátěži. Seznámíte se s důležitými aspekty vývoje Node - od jeho architektury a jádra až po ekosystém modulů třetích stran. Zjistíte, jak Node spojuje smyčku událostí na straně serveru s běhovým prostředím JavaScriptu a vytváří tak křiklavě rychlou neblokující souběžnost. Prostřednictvím řady praktických programovacích domén využijete nejnovější dostupné funkce ECMAScript Harmony a využijete klíčové třídy Node, jako jsou EventEmitter a Stream. V celé knize budete vyvíjet skutečné programy, které jsou malé, rychlé, nenáročné a užitečné.
Připravte se na to, že se připojíte k chytré komunitě, která rychle posouvá stav vývoje webových aplikací.
Co budete potřebovat:
Nejnovější stabilní vydání Node. js, tato kniha byla napsána s ohledem na verzi 0. 12. x. Knihovnu 0MQ (ZeroMQ) ve verzi 3. 2 nebo vyšší.
© Book1 Group - všechna práva vyhrazena.
Obsah těchto stránek nesmí být kopírován ani použit, a to ani částečně ani úplně, bez písemného svolení vlastníka.
Poslední úprava: 2024.11.08 20:25 (GMT)